ABSTRACT

 Wind pumps are used when electricity is not available. In this paper, it is described the
detail design and development, experimentation of wind power water pump
mechanism which is today’s need for rural development .In further paper, the
objective is to implement the design concept for the rural development. This project
deals with the development of wind powered water pump system. Wind is a natural
and renewable resource that is freely available all over the world. A horizontal axis
windmill with 3 rotor blades is chosen due to better rotor balance with a maximum
pump head to overcome other barriers to motion such as friction.

WORKING PRINCIPLE

 Windmill is a simple device which works using the energy of the


flowing wind. Windmill essentially consists of a structure similar to
a large electric fan that is erected at some height on a rigid
support. Huge blades are rotated with the moving wind.
 The number of blades, their shape and the height of the
windmill from the ground are decided on the basis of wind
velocity and other environmental factors.
 The blades of a windmill are designed to create a pressure
between its different regions when wind strikes them. This
difference in pressure makes the blades to rotate.
WORKING PRINCIPLE

 These blades are connected to a long rod having a U shaped


bend at the other end. The U shaped bend of the rod is
connected to the rod of water pump.
 During the air movement, as the wheels are rotated, the crank
rod moves up and down and simultaneously the rod of water
pump also moves up and down. The up and down motion of
the pump rod would lift the water from ground.
